After the attack in Berlin – new details: the attacker swore allegiance to the “Islamic State”

Prosecutors have confirmed that a video recovered from the phone of Abdulo Rahmano Ballout was recorded on the same day as the violent attack in Berlin. The footage, according to officials, reportedly shows a masked individual, presumed to be Ballout, swearing allegiance to the group “Islamic State.”

The discovery of the phone itself was reported by Bild newspaper, indicating it was found in a rented minivan that was utilized by the attacker during the incident. This minivan was reportedly driven into a crowd near the event in Tiergarten park.

The attack occurred during an LGBT+ festival, resulting in the death of a 65-year-old Polish woman and injuring 31 other people. During the incident, a vehicle crashed into the gathering. Interior Minister Alexander Dobrindt stated publicly that the person depicted in the video is presumed to be the suspect in the attack.

The video evidence is being used by authorities to connect Ballout to the events. The investigation continues to focus on the timeline and the roles of those involved in the attack. The recovered material provides specific details regarding the ideological motivations associated with the perpetrator.
